Author: Steve Still
POLICE are tightening the screws on drug dealers operating in of a troubled
Southcote estate after launching a fourth raid on Granville Road in just a few
weeks.
Uniformed and plain clothes police swooped on block 38 and escorted a man from
the building last Wednesday afternoon.
It follows an early morning raid on the same block a week earlier when nine
officers surrounded the building before bursting through the front door and
seizing their suspect.
A 56-year-old technician, who witnessed the latest incident, said: "Two
officers went in and another waited by the door. Then they came out with
this bloke. He looked like one of the men they picked up here before.
"Another copper went up to block 42. It's rife with drugs here.
Most of them don't live here, they're supposed to be coming from Tilehurst."
Police are concentrating on the area where there was also a brutal daylight
stabbing earlier this year.
New area beat officer Rob Lewis has been getting to know the Southcote area and
has dropped leaflets encouraging residents to get in touch with him.
PC Lewis is also planning surgeries in the next few weeks. he said:
"Granville Road has had a reputation for quite some time and we're keen to
take action to improve the quality of life for people there.
"If residents keep giving us information then we want to show we will act
on it."
